Probably a dozen in addition to the ones they made. (I watched the game)
Game would not have been close if Jazz shot a decent %. Even Korver missed 2-3 of them.
Jazz 12/41 from 3 or 29%. If they go 4/12 (33%) on the wide open ones they missed, that’s 12 points.
Jazz were also 25/38 on FTs (66%).if they shoot 75% then that’s another 3 points. 13 missed FTs.
Jazz can’t shoot for shit. If they could shoot even close to league average, they’d have had 15 more points.
Also, Rockets were selling out and flying at jump shooters. Utah runs their offense so late in the shot clock that Houston could do that.
If Utah ran their offense 2-3 seconds earlier then they could pump fake, let the defender fly by, and take the equivalent of practice 3s.
